### Runbook: Off-site backup tapes — weekly rotation

Grab the tape case from the Ferndale server room cage, check the seal, and note the rotation week on the whiteboard. Don't stack anything on the case in the van — tapes hate pressure and heat. At the vault, the courier follows the confidential hand-over instruction given directly below.

dispatch memo: the sorius tamius courier leaves the praeth ledger at gate 4873 under passcode 928014

Q: How are per-tenant rate quotas enforced for Lanternworks plugins?

A: Each tenant gets a fixed request budget per minute, shared across all installed plugins. Exceeding it returns a throttle response with a retry hint; bursts are smoothed by a short token bucket. Quotas reset on the minute boundary. Current quota tiers and measurement details are published on the page below.

dashboard of tajef-bagaf = https://jira.lumicsys.test/pipeline/pages/ticket/board/38c7a6816de95075

**Q: Why did a customer stop receiving Trailpost tracking updates?**

A: Most often the customer's endpoint returned repeated errors, so the Trailpost webhook automatically paused deliveries after ten consecutive failures. Updates are held, not lost, and resume once the endpoint is re-verified. Before escalating, confirm the pause status and last error code using the delivery log, which is available on our internal status page:

runbook for tagug-hafog: https://jira.lumiclabs.internal/projects/pages/pages/9773c0d8

# Invoicely Render — Environments

The PDF invoice renderer runs in three environments: sandbox, preprod, prod. Sandbox uses synthetic invoice data only; preprod mirrors prod fonts and templates but watermarks output. Prod renders customer invoices and writes to the sealed archive bucket. Renderer sandboxing (no network, read-only template mounts) applies in all tiers. Review focus: template injection surface and font loading paths. The prod environment runs with the following configuration.

settings of bagug-fadug:
wenix:
  pin: 0523
  metrics_host: metrics.wenix.zemvarlabs.internal
  tenant: fenwyn
  seal: seal_05ab4d26